A Universal Protein Ladder for Standardization of Diverse FRET Assays

open access: yesAdvanced Science, EarlyView.
Translating FRET measurements from in vitro to intracellular environments requires universal benchmarks. We present a modular protein ladder using TPR motifs to harmonize data across diverse platforms. This predictable calibration curve bridges single molecule FRET measurements, with cell based measurements including FLIM‐FRET.

Hierarchical Multi‐Mode Computing in Interlayer‐Coupled 3D RRAM Crossbar Arrays

open access: yesAdvanced Science, EarlyView.
2‐deck RRAM crossbar array provides a versatile hardware platform for multifunctional in‐memory computing. Stacked, series, and entropy node configurations enable multi‐layer conductance modulation, logic‐in‐memory operation, genetic learning, and reconfigurable physical unclonable functions.
